Dietary Lectins and Blood Type Agglutination

According to the Acu-Cell Nutrition framework, the concept regarding dietary lectins specifically agglutinating red blood cells exclusively based on one's ABO blood type is viewed with significant scientific skepticism.

  • Selective Agglutination: While certain plant lectins (such as those found in raw legumes) possess hemagglutinating properties in a laboratory setting, their ability to selectively target and agglutinate red blood cells in vivo based strictly on ABO blood groups is not supported by physiological evidence.
  • Systemic vs. Intestinal Impact: Lectins are proteins that primarily interact with the carbohydrate moieties on the surface of the intestinal mucosa, potentially affecting gut permeability, digestion, and systemic immune responses, rather than directly agglutinating circulating red blood cells in the bloodstream.
  • Individual Biochemical Individuality: Rather than categorizing foods rigidly by blood type, Acu-Cell emphasizes that adverse reactions to lectins depend more on an individual's overall mineral status, digestive enzyme capacity, and existing gastrointestinal integrity.
  • Cooking and Processing: Most dietary lectins are significantly neutralized, denatured, or rendered inactive through proper soaking, sprouting, and cooking, drastically reducing any potential for biological reactivity regardless of blood type.
